The Story

This listing is for the photographed 1985 (Law of 1974) Cayman Islands Currency Authority 1 Dollar Banknote. This note was issued under the Cayman Islands Currency Law of 1974. Note was issued with the prefix A/3, differentiating it from other issues. Signed by Jefferson, later issue than the other notes with an A/3 prefix. Portrait of Queen Elizabeth II at the right of the obverse of this note, as well as designs of a treasure chest, fish, and other sea creatures across the note. Reverse shows a print of a fish swimming in a coral reef. Almost Uncirculated (AU) grade/condition, little to no visible folds or signs of circulation, crisp note. P#5b (Pick Number 5b).
